React import image 0 and higher, and react@16. We will learn all other things in this article. /tsconfig. Shape Use the rounded , roundedCircle and thumbnail props to customise the image. Aug 18, 2023 · The first way to import images in React is by adding them to the source folder (test app/src/) of your application. Importing and Using Local Images. Latest version: 4. The image is located in the directory as follows: Let’s try displaying the image using the simplest way possible: React Image is an tag replacement for react, featuring preloader and multiple image fallback support. I have a folder of MANY images (thousands) - currently it is saved under src/assets/images folder; Given a list of images for example as input, I want to render these images dynamically. Jul 1, 2022 · Let's go through some of the most used methods when importing SVGs into React Apps. Place the images you want to import into this folder. Import images with Create-React-App dynamically. Use the import Statement to Import Images in React. Step 2: After creating your project folder i. Start using react-image in your project by running `npm i react-image`. One common scenario in React is importing and using images that are stored locally in your project (within your src folder). Afterward, you can insert the name of the import into the source property. 1w次,点赞6次,收藏11次。React项目中引入图片一、场景描述二、import三、require一、场景描述当我们在react项目中使用img标签时,活着style中使用背景图片时,直接使用相对路径会无法引入图片。 Documentation and examples for opting images into responsive behavior (so they never become wider than their parent) and add lightweight styles to them—all via classes. We want to display the following image of the Upmostly logo: Within a React component. Beyond paths, we need to abide by rules for importing images into React components client-side. Update: Since you don't want to modify the webpack config file, you might consider Learn how to import local images to a React component as an array of objects and loop through them using the map() function. For that reason, I lean toward importing an image if I’m going to use it. How do I dynamically import images in React? 0. This article will discuss what Vite is, why it is becoming an essential tool in the front-end universe, and how to utilize it to handle image bundling via building an image gallery. Mar 19, 2024 · In react components, we can import images just like JavaScript modules where webpack includes that image file in a bundle and returns the final path of an image. Apr 10, 2025 · Importing SVGs in React. Webpack & Typescript image import. See examples, relative paths, and tips for using images in React applications. js You can import an image via modules just like you would be importing regular components. /images/logo. The import statement is the easiest and most readable approach to importing a locally stored image in React. In this article, we will create a simple demo in an online react playground Stackblitz that provides us a similar environment as VS Code for developing programs and saves the time required for basic setup. As a lead React instructor with over 15 years of hands-on coding experience, one of the most common questions I get from new React developers is: "Why can‘t I display images from a URL or local file path in my React app?" It‘s an excellent question, and a fundamental concept to grasp as you level […] Apr 12, 2022 · Drag your image into your project and import it into the desired component. Importing the image: The line import logo from '. svg'; const MyComponent = => { return ( Steps to Add an Image in React. import MyImage from '. Jun 29, 2018 · Importing images in TypeScript React - "Cannot find module" 68. Que tu travailles avec des images locales ou des images stockées à distance, je suis là pour t'orienter à travers les différentes méthodes avec une approche simple et conviviale. js exits class App extends React. Nov 24, 2022 · img src is not working? 7 ways to use images in React! Right way to import image in React. Oct 21, 2024 · 无论是用于界面美化还是功能实现,图片的引入和管理都需要一定的技巧。本文将详细介绍如何在React项目中使用import 语句引入本地图片,并设置img 标签的src 属性,从而实现图片的展示。 一、为什么使用import引入本地图片 在React中,使用import For example, imgUrl will be /src/img. If you initialize your app using CRA (Create React App), you can import the SVG file in the image source attribute, as it supports it off the bat. d. This is especially useful when the React app is only a small slice of your overall site, and the same image should be used by both React and other non-React Jan 22, 2024 · Step 1: Import the Image File. May 31, 2021 · 文章浏览阅读1. For instance, if you have a logo for your application, this can be imported and then used in your JSX like this: import React from 'react'; import logo from '. This article has explored various methods to import image in react, and how to use image in react with different style guides, from using the `import` and `require` keywords to loading images from the network and importing SVGs as React components. Let’s see how we could use the image from the previous example when stored locally. /somewhere' react assigns the 'someImage' variable to a module with a 'static media Mar 27, 2021 · In this article, it is assumed to have basic knowledge of JSX and React. png ) in a React Component How to Import Image (. Apr 10, 2025 · Other static files like images, PDFs, or custom stylesheets. ts を作成する。この定義ファイルを作成することで import 時に発生するエラーを解消することができる。 Dec 14, 2018 · I found this worked best for me: I created an index file inside the images folder. Importing SVGs using the image tag is one of the easiest ways to use an SVG. One popular method is to use the require function to import the image into your component. png. An alternative way of handling static assets is described in the next section. Importing an image this way generates a string value, which can later be used in your JSX. – Carlos Montiel Commented Apr 23, 2024 at 16:25 Nov 9, 2017 · Im new in ReactJS and I want to import images in a component. /logo. Apr 6, 2024 · # Display an image from a local path in React. Vector images are a lot more detailed and can be scaled to any size without loss of quality. Jul 11, 2022 · そして、types ディレクトリ配下に画像を読み込むための型定義ファイル import-image. import React, {Component} from 'react'; import imagename from '. /thumbnail. And not import all because it would be impossible given the insane number of images; This is my current way of implementing it (which does not work): Oct 31, 2024 · Images are an essential part of modern web development, enhancing user experience and visual appeal. Inserting a local background image Sep 9, 2023 · One way to import an image in a React component is by using the require() function. png) in a React Component When working with React components, it’s common to import and… Preloading Images with Jquery Preloading Images with jQuery When it comes to optimizing the performance of a website, one important aspect to consider is… Mar 9, 2025 · Importing an Image in React. 1. Now, the half that you're going to want to place this image at is in here. You can import the image as a variable or directly use it as a source for an tag. e. Here is an example: ReactImg. The difference is that the import can be either using absolute public paths (based on project root during dev) or relative paths. 2d8efhg. Step 1: Create a React application using the following command: npx create-react-app foldername. png during development, and become /assets/img. Now CSS file can simply get the simplified url. “7 種在 React 引入圖片的方法。為什麼 img 的 src 無效?!” is published by Molly Chi. In your component file where you want to use the image, import the image using import statement. To add a static image to your app, place it somewhere in your source code tree and reference it like this: Jun 27, 2023 · Create a folder named images (or any other name of your choice) in the src directory of your React app. Nov 16, 2023 · Displaying an Image in React; Static Image; The simplest way to display an image in React is by importing it directly into your component. 0 and higher. The behavior is similar to webpack's file-loader. The preview button is a native button element with an aria-label that refers to the aria. Example: App. Step 1: For local images, place the image file in your project’s public folder or the src folder. . Sep 29, 2024 · 1. 1. This method is commonly used for importing static assets, including images. png'; //image is in the current folder where the App. We’ll start with a simple example of a background image within a React element. 我们使用ES6默认导入在React应用中导入图片。alt属性帮助屏幕阅读器来理解当前图片是关于什么的 Custom React Hook for loading images. And you can go to the image, right click on it, and then click save image as. there I imported all the images I have and created a class component with the variables assigned to each image import. 'fill' - The image is sized to entirely fill the container box. In my Vite project I was extending another tsconfig in my main tsconfig - something like this: "extends": ". This is because they use mathematical equations to describe the shapes in the image. These images are inside of the public folder and I do not know how to access the folder from the react component. Setting Up Tailwind CSS in Your React App. com Jul 5, 2022 · Learn how to import local and external images with React using the import statement or the require () function. 80. Latest version: 1. json" and IDK why but then TSC was confused and could not find image files. This is particularly useful when working with locally stored assets. Jul 23, 2019 · import your image in the js file. See full list on bobbyhadz. I found the issue. this is because when we import an image in react using the import statement, that is, import someImage from '. For generic site-wide images, or where it would be annoying to manually import them, I’ll put them in public. 0, last published: 2 years ago. png in the production build. Aug 19, 2022 · react-import-image. To import an image, the path to the image file must be specified within the import statement. foldername, move to it using the following command: cd foldername Project Structure: React Background Image Example. In TypeScript, What is the type of Image? 52. webp'. 🔴 SheCodes Express is now LIVE : it’s a free, 60-minute coding session for beginners. If necessary, the image will be stretched or squished to fit. png'; function App() { return ( Apr 14, 2025 · Images Static Image Resources . 0. If you need to display an image from a local path in React: Download the image and move it into your src directory. Jan 30, 2023 · Référencer une image locale dans React à l’aide du package create-react-app; Charger une image à l’aide de la déclaration import dans React Charger une image à l’aide de la méthode require() dans React Comment import et require() fonctionnent dans React Si vous débutez avec React, vous avez probablement remarqué que React utilise Mar 24, 2022 · Vite is a frontend toolkit providing robust features to build scalable web applications. Thanks to Webpack, it is possible to import a file right in a JavaScript module. React allows you to import images directly when they are stored in your project directory. 3. Set the src prop of the image element to the imported image. Sep 9, 2023 · How to import image (. Dec 24, 2022 · 概要. g. If the image's aspect ratio does not match the aspect ratio of its box, then the object will be clipped to fit. Step 2: Import the image file (if it is in the src folder) or use a relative path for the public folder. In this case, the image must be located somewhere in the src directory of your React Mar 20, 2025 · Incorporating images into your React. Adding SVGs Note: this feature is available with react-scripts@2. Images can also be imported using the require() function which is used to dynamically include resources in the application at runtime. First, you need to import the image file into your React component. Before you begin, create a sample React application using the following syntax: npx create-react-app image-display-app Importing and Using an Image in a Feb 2, 2024 · Featuring locally stored images is a little more difficult. You Mar 24, 2023 · How to Use Images in React with Require If you are developing a React application and need to include images, there are a few ways to approach it. 17. Below, we’ll explore various ways to use or render this React SVG logo on a webpage. You can do this by using the import statement and specifying the path to the image file. /image. Jun 14, 2023 · Code to add an image in React. This example shows fetching and displaying an image from local storage as well as one from network and even from data provided in the 'data:' uri scheme. Here’s an example of how to import an image using the require() function: import React from 'react'; import image from '. 导入. Instead of strings, import the resolved image reference: Apr 26, 2025 · Dynamic Loading For images that need to be loaded dynamically based on user interactions or other factors, you might prefer using techniques like import() or libraries like react-image or react-lazyload-image. Sep 7, 2024 · Importing Images in React Components. There are 79 other projects in the npm registry using use-image. There are 265 other projects in the npm registry using react-image. Jun 5, 2016 · He also mentions you can use babel-plugin-transform-react-jsx-img-import to get around having to import the image every time you reference an image. Why can‘t we import images normally? Images at build time get converted to module tokens that point to output file locations to enable bundling. jsx file, I have the loaders in webpack, the compile face is working fine, as indeed a copy of the image is been created in my server/public/js folder with a random number, and the correct path to it is in the bundler, but I can't visualize the image. You can now use this value and pass it to the src property of the image HTML tag. Feb 4, 2024 · Let’s go through some of the most used methods when importing SVGs into React Apps. Jul 5, 2018 · thats true, I mean, it was my bad, always remember that if you are importing an image your path should be from the file you are importing not from root. How to Import SVGs Using the Image Tag. Import the image into your file, e. svg, . When working with React applications, importing images correctly is crucial for seamless integration. /. Start using use-image in your project by running `npm i use-image`. js applications is an essential skill for any developer. /imagename. Feb 20, 2023 · はじめにreactでimgタグを使用した画像の表示について毎回ミスしてしまうのでまとめてみました。やりがちなダメな例表示したい画像を以下のように配置しているとします。Appコンポーネントの… Screen Reader. JS apps using the import function. | Image: Jayanth Somineni This ensures that when the project is built, webpack will move the images into the build folder and provide you with correct paths. How to dynamically import images in create-react-app. It’s worth noting that Create React App (CRA) has a built-in configuration for handling SVGs. png'; tells React to import the image file so we can use it inside the component. import Image from ". React Native provides a unified way of managing images and other media assets in your Android and iOS apps. – a_dreb Commented Mar 21, 2018 at 23:11 The downside of step 1 can be alleviated (based on your situation) by creating an array of images that can be imported into a component. But you may use an external URL if you like. So, you have access to this image, I will provide it in a link in the show notes, to right here. zoomImage property of the locale API by default, with previewButtonPropsyou may use your own aria roles and attributes as any valid attribute is passed to the button element implicitly. Using require The require function is Mar 29, 2023 · Importing React images is a common task and can be done using the standard ES6 import statement. And so let's open this up, and we'll walk through exactly where you want to put it. Conclusion It may not be the best for specific projects ⚠️, but for regular react projects is OK. We'll just import our image and the lazy load component. jsx Jul 22, 2022 · Thanks. Apr 14, 2025 · A React component for displaying different types of images, including network images, static resources, temporary local images, and images from local disk, such as the camera roll. 'contain' - The image is scaled down or up to maintain its aspect ratio while fitting within the container box. Reactで画像を参照する方法は通常のhtmlとは方法が違うので、忘備録としてメモ。 また、画像を参照してCSSで背景画像として設定する方法もメモ。 Feb 4, 2023 · Import/Export Images then export them like below: Import In React Components and instead of importing images with long paths, now you import them like below: SVGs You can also make file SVGs, and return SVG elements like react components. /images Apr 17, 2024 · Salut, ami codeur ! Aujourd'hui, je vais te montrer comment maîtriser l'art d'intégrer des images dans tes projets React. We are using Tailwind CSS in this project for styling. jpg'; Feb 12, 2022 · Now that we know how to properly import raster images in React, let's look at the vector images. Steps to Create a React Application. It is not required for React but many people enjoy it (and React Native uses a similar mechanism for images). You can’t just directly Oct 12, 2016 · I actually have a similar issue, my image is been imported in the index. Aug 31, 2022 · // Yarn $ yarn add react-lazy-load-image-component or // NPM $ npm i --save react-lazy-load-image-component Step 2 – Import the component. May 2, 2025 · Whether you’re enhancing your user interface with striking graphics or crafting an engaging user experience with images, knowing the different ways to import images in React is essential. For example, if your image file is located in the same directory as your component file, you can import it like this: import Image from '. /path/to/image. In my case, I'm importing it as a component from the images directory. 4, last published: 5 days ago. Import into the component that needs it. puhw nmyikru fccehoo ugkyt bwrzoea rnjryb pla ethdp hwuod tqjz